In Faxon, OK, located in Comanche County, 12% of high school students reported using illicit drugs in the past year.
Comanche County has a drug overdose rate of 18.7 per 100,000 residents, affecting areas like Faxon, OK.
Substance abuse treatment admissions in Faxon, OK, rose by 15% in the last two years, a significant figure for Comanche County.
Around 8% of adults in Faxon, OK, report misusing prescription pain relievers, aligning with trends in Comanche County.
Comanche County reports that 5% of arrests in Faxon, OK, are drug-related offenses per year.
